精英家教网 > 高中数学 > 题目详情

相传在远古时代有一片森林,栖息着3种动物,凤凰、麒麟和九头鸟.凤凰有1只头、2只脚,麒麟是1只头4只脚,九头鸟有9只头2只脚.它们这3种动物的头加起来一共是100只,脚加起来也正好是100只,问森林中各生活着多少只凤凰、麒麟和九头鸟?

答案:
解析:

  

  分析:本题的关键是如何考虑x、y、z三个变量之间的关系.由题意可知:

当凤凰x=1时(只在开始时),变量麒麟y的取值可以从1-25,让变量y从1开始取值(例如:y的值为1);

  通过表达式(100-x-y)/9,计算出z的值;

  完成上述步骤后,x、y、z三个变量都取到了自己相应的值,但是这三个值是否是正确的解呢?我们必须通过以下的两个条件来判断:

  x+y+9×z=100且2×x+4×y+2×z=100.

  如果全部满足,就输出x、y、z的值,如果不满足,就让y值加1,然后重复步骤(2)到步骤(4),直至y的取值超过25;

  然后让x的取值加1后,重复步骤(1)到步骤(5)的操作,直至x的取值超过50为止,退出算法.


练习册系列答案
相关习题

同步练习册答案